Marcelo Cassaro



Marcelo Cassaro (born August 15, 1970) is a Brazilian author of comics, RPGs and the sci-fi book Sword of the Galaxy (Espada da Galáxia). Along with Marcelo Del Debbio, he is one of the two most important RPG authors in Brazil, he is also known for creating Holy Avenger, the longest living non-child-oriented comic in Brazil, as well as several other comics such as the 2 Dungeon Crawlers mini-series (taking place in the same rpg scenario of Arton from Tormenta/HolyAvenger), Captain Ninja, Lua dos Dragões (Moon of Dragons) and Dragonesa.
